You’re not lazy—you’re fried


Let’s clear something up:
If you’ve been dragging through the day…
Snapping at the people you love…
Avoiding things you know you need to do…
And then lying in bed feeling like a failure?

That’s not laziness.
That’s burnout.


Burnout doesn’t look dramatic.

It looks like checking out.
Scrolling instead of sleeping.
Forgetting what you walked into the room for.
Losing your motivation and thinking, “What’s wrong with me?”

Here’s the truth:
There’s nothing wrong with you.
Your nervous system is maxed out. You’re not broken—you’re depleted.


So how do you reset your system (without a week-long vacation)?

Try this:

Start with micro-recovery moments

Instead of trying to “bounce back,” focus on small ways to signal safety to your body.

  • Put your hand on your heart and take 3 slow breaths.
  • Step outside for 2 minutes. Feel the air. No phone.
  • Light a candle while you fold laundry. Create calm where you can.
  • Close your eyes and unclench your jaw (yep, right now).

These aren’t productivity hacks.
They’re nervous system signals that say: You’re okay. You’re safe.

The more you offer your body safety, the more capacity you start to rebuild.


You don’t need to try harder.
You need to feel held—by yourself, your rhythm, your breath.

You’re not lazy. You’re tired of being everything, all the time.
And you deserve to come back to yourself without shame.
